The woo woo song as I can best describe it is the Boxer's way of howling. I will try and get a picture of mine when he does it. I'm sure most boxers out there do it.

The 1st time I noticed him doing it was when I was playing with the ringtones on my phone. Suddenly Apolo erects his head straight up in the air and starts woo.. woo... woo

It seems different sounds that we can't hear they do and some how interpret into something?

Try experimenting with your phone and doorbells. I'm trying to get mine to do it on command (sing)

When your boxer bends in half so his/her butt is touching their head usually as a result of extreme excitement. It resembles the bent shape of a kidney bean.
